Who we are

Experts in Australian visa laws, NB Migration Law is a dedicated team of registered immigration agents providing Australian visa help. Our international team has a wealth of personal and professional experience, and can assist you with a smooth transition to a new life in Australia.

NB Migration Law was established in 1998 under the name Four Corners Migration Consultancy. Founder and Director, Agnes Kemenes came to Australia from Hungary in 1987 as a non-English speaking migrant, and rose to the challenge of establishing a new life in an unfamiliar country. Inspired to help others in similar situations, Agnes began practising as a migration agent and established what is now known as No Borders Migration Advocates in Brisbane, Australia.

Today, NB Migration Law has immigration agents in Brisbane, Sydney, Cairns and Adelaide. The group comprises an international team representing more than 400 clients each year.

Most of our team members have had personal experience of migration and between us we speak eleven languages: English, Spanish, German, Hungarian, Russian, Thai, Vietnamese, Hindi, Chinese, Swedish and Korean.

Our Credentials

Our advocates are registered with the The Office of the Migration Agents Registration Authority (Office of the MARA) in Australia, that authorises our registered migration agents to provide Australian immigration advice.

The Office of the Migration Agents Registration Authority (Office of the MARA) is a discrete office attached to the Department of Immigration and Citizenship. No Borders operate under a strict Code of Conduct which is administered by MARA, to ensure the utmost professional conduct in all our dealings with clients.

To maintain registration our migration advocates regularly undertake Continued Professional Development courses to update their knowledge of the migration regulations, case law and policy. To find out more about MARA or to view a full copy of the Code of Conduct please visit the MARA website.
